Sodium bromide is an inorganic compound that appears as a high-melting white crystalline solid. It is a widely used source of bromide ions in various industrial and chemical processes.

The international HS code for SODIUM BROMIDE (CAS 7647-15-6) is 2827.51.
2827.51
2827 51 00
Classification per the EU customs inventory ECICS (2026-07 snapshot, HS 2022). National tariff lines and product form can affect the final classification.
